Causes of delayed angiosperm diversification: The photosynthetic revolution, increased opportunity costs of anti-herbivore defenses, selection for qualitative toxins, and acceleration of plant-herbivore coevolution. [PDF]

open access: yesAm J Bot
Abstract Why did it take so long for angiosperms to diversify after they arose? Here I consider the indirect but potentially crucial impact of the “photosynthetic revolution” on plant–herbivore coevolution. Increased vein density in fossil leaves implies a doubling in photosynthesis 125–100 million years ago.

Some geometric properties of the Padovan vectors in Euclidean 3-space [PDF]

open access: yesNotes on Number Theory and Discrete Mathematics, 2023
Padovan numbers were defined by Stewart (1996) in honor of the modern architect Richard Padovan (1935) and were first discovered in 1924 by Gerard Cordonnier.
